Itinerary
Day 1
Arrival in Delhi: Gateway to Incredible India

Welcome to Delhi, India’s capital and a city of contrasts where ancient monuments sit alongside modern skyscrapers. After your arrival, begin your exploration with a visit to India Gate, a majestic war memorial surrounded by lush gardens. Continue to Qutub Minar, the tallest brick minaret globally, famed for its intricate Islamic architecture. Visit the serene Lotus Temple, known for its unique flower-like design and peaceful atmosphere. End your day with a stroll through the bustling lanes of Chandni Chowk, Delhi’s oldest market, sampling local street foods and shopping for handicrafts. Overnight stay in Delhi.

Day 2
Delhi Sightseeing: History, Culture, and Heritage

Spend a full day discovering Delhi’s rich heritage. Visit Humayun’s Tomb, a UNESCO World Heritage site and precursor to the Taj Mahal’s design. Explore the grand Red Fort, a symbol of Mughal power and architectural brilliance. Then drive past the impressive Parliament House and President’s Palace. Experience the vibrant contrast of Old and New Delhi as you tour Raj Ghat (Mahatma Gandhi’s memorial) and explore the charming bylanes of Old Delhi. Return to your hotel for overnight stay.

Day 3
Delhi to Agra: The Taj Mahal and Agra Fort

Depart early for Agra, approximately a four-hour drive. Visit the iconic Taj Mahal at sunrise to witness its breathtaking beauty when the white marble glows in the soft morning light. Explore Agra Fort, a UNESCO World Heritage Site with palaces, mosques, and stunning views of the Taj Mahal from its ramparts. After lunch, visit Mehtab Bagh, a garden complex on the Yamuna River offering a perfect sunset view of the Taj Mahal. Overnight stay in Agra.

Day 4
Fatehpur Sikri and Journey to Jaipur: Mughal Majesty Meets Rajput Royalty

After breakfast, drive to Fatehpur Sikri, the abandoned Mughal city built by Emperor Akbar in the late 16th century. Explore its well-preserved palaces, courtyards, and the impressive Buland Darwaza gateway. Continue your journey to Jaipur, known as the Pink City for its distinctive pink-hued buildings. Upon arrival, visit Amber Fort, where you can enjoy an elephant ride or jeep ride to the fort entrance. Explore the sprawling fort complex with its ornate halls and stunning views. Overnight stay in Jaipur.

Day 5
Jaipur Sightseeing: Palaces, Markets, and Culture

Explore Jaipur’s rich royal heritage starting with the City Palace, home to the royal family and a museum filled with artifacts, costumes, and armory. Then visit Jantar Mantar, the largest stone and marble astronomical observatory in India, showcasing remarkable scientific instruments. Admire the unique architecture of Hawa Mahal, the Palace of Winds, designed to allow royal women to observe street festivities without being seen. Spend your afternoon shopping in Jaipur’s vibrant bazaars, famous for jewelry, textiles, and handicrafts. Overnight stay in Jaipur.

Day 6
Ranthambore National Park: Tiger Safari Adventure

Travel early to Ranthambore National Park, one of India’s premier wildlife sanctuaries famous for its Bengal tiger population. Enjoy an exciting jeep safari led by expert guides who will help spot tigers, leopards, sloth bears, and exotic birds. Explore the scenic park, including ancient forts and temples within the reserve. Return to Jaipur in the evening for overnight stay.

Day 7
Pushkar: Spirituality and Culture in the Holy Town

Drive to Pushkar, a sacred town known for its holy lake and spiritual significance. Visit the Brahma Temple, one of the few temples dedicated to Lord Brahma worldwide. Walk along the ghats of Pushkar Lake where pilgrims perform daily rituals. Discover the colorful markets selling traditional Rajasthani handicrafts, jewelry, and textiles. Experience the town’s spiritual ambiance and local culture. Overnight stay in Pushkar.

Day 8
Mandawa and Return to Delhi: Forts, Havelis, and Farewell

En route back to Delhi, stop at Mandawa, a town famous for its beautifully painted havelis (traditional mansions) and medieval forts that showcase exquisite frescoes and murals. Explore the town’s artistic heritage before continuing your journey to Delhi. Depending on your schedule, enjoy some last-minute shopping or sightseeing in Delhi before your transfer to the airport or railway station for onward travel, concluding your memorable Golden Triangle tour.
